Glycobiology

Biopharmaceutical Glossary

Glycobiology constitutes the scientific study of carbohydrate structure, biosynthesis, and biological functions, investigating how sugars attached to proteins and lipids influence molecular recognition, cellular communication, immune responses, and disease processes. Glycobiology proves particularly relevant for biopharmaceuticals as glycosylation represents the most common post-translational modification affecting therapeutic protein properties.

The pharmaceutical industry engages extensively with glycobiology throughout biologic development, manufacturing, and characterisation. Therapeutic protein glycosylation patterns profoundly influence pharmacokinetics through clearance receptor interactions and effector functions particularly for antibodies where Fc glycosylation modulates antibody-dependent cellular cytotoxicity and complement activation. Analytical glycan characterisation employs mass spectrometry, chromatographic methods, and enzymatic assays. Biosimilar development requires comprehensive glycan comparability demonstrating similarity to reference products. Glycoengineering strategies modify biosynthetic pathways creating antibodies with enhanced effector functions, extended half-lives, or reduced immunogenicity. As biologics dominate pharmaceutical pipelines, glycobiology expertise becomes increasingly critical.
